bytepark.netdata
ansible-netdata
Ansible-Rolle zur Installation und Konfiguration von Netdata
Anforderungen
Benötigt Bash.
Rollenvariablen
Siehe defaults/main.yml
für alle verfügbaren Variablen und deren Verwendung.
Abhängigkeiten
Keine Abhängigkeiten.
Installation von GitHub
Führen Sie im Wurzelverzeichnis Ihres Ansible-Projekts aus:
ansible-galaxy install git+https://github.com/bytepark/ansible-netdata.git,master
ℹ️ Fügen Sie --force
nach dem Befehl hinzu, um Ihre lokale Rolle mit der neuesten Version von GitHub zu aktualisieren.
ℹ️ Sie können einen anderen Branch auswählen, indem Sie master
durch den gewünschten Branch ersetzen.
Beispiel-Playbook
- hosts: servers
roles:
- { role: bytepark.netdata }
Fehlerbehebung
Wenn der Netdata-Dienst nicht gestartet werden kann, könnte es ein Problem mit den Datei-/Ordnersperrungen geben. Beheben Sie dies, indem Sie Folgendes auf dem Host (nicht auf Ihrem Ansible-Rechner) ausführen:
# Behebt Fehler beim Start des Netdata-Dienstes:
chown -R netdata:root /var/lib/netdata
chown -R netdata:root /etc/netdata
Lizenz
MIT
Autoreninformation
bytepark / 2019.
Mitwirkende Informationen
ansible-galaxy install bytepark.netdata